top of page

System Architecture: The Strategic Foundation of Modern Digital Transformation

  • Writer: Staff Desk
    Staff Desk
  • 2 days ago
  • 6 min read

System Architecture

In today’s hyperconnected and technologically dense business environment, organizations are under more pressure than ever to modernize their operations, improve agility, and unlock new forms of digital value. While many enterprises invest heavily in applications—ERP, CRM, analytics, HCM, supply chain platforms, industrial automation, and more—few leverage the full potential of these systems. The differentiator lies not in technology alone, but in how technology is architected, integrated, and aligned with enterprise strategy.


This is the role of system architecture, a discipline that has evolved from being a back-office IT function into a strategic enabler of business transformation. As organizations grapple with cloud modernization, Industry 4.0, automation, AI, IoT, and data-driven operating models, system architecture stands at the center of digital success.


This article provides a comprehensive consulting-grade breakdown of system architecture—what it is, how it works, why it matters, and how companies can leverage it to drive effective digital transformation.


1. What Is System Architecture?


System architecture is a visual and conceptual framework that describes how the various technologies within an organization interact. It defines:


  • The systems the organization uses (ERP, CRM, WMS, BI, HCM, MES, IoT, etc.)

  • How data flows between them

  • Where master data resides

  • Integration points

  • Dependencies across processes

  • Technical standards, governance, and architectural patterns


Think of system architecture as an enterprise’s digital blueprint — a high-level map explaining how the organization’s operational, analytical, and transactional technologies function as one cohesive ecosystem.


In digital transformation, system architecture is used to map both:

• Current-State Architecture (As-Is)

An inventory of all existing applications, databases, integrations, and data models.

• Future-State Architecture (To-Be)

The desired, optimized end-state aligned with business goals.


Most companies underestimate the complexity of their landscapes. It’s not uncommon to find enterprises running:

  • Hundreds of standalone systems

  • Multiple ERPs acquired through M&A

  • Redundant platforms solving the same problems

  • Limited documentation of existing integrations


In one consulting engagement referenced in the transcript, an organization believed it had “several hundred ERP systems” but couldn’t even name them. This is typical of companies with decentralized IT governance. A robust system architecture practice begins with visibility — capturing what exists before determining what should exist.


2. Why System Architecture Is Critical in Digital Transformation

Digital transformation today extends far beyond traditional financial or operational automation. Organizations are adopting:

  • Cloud ERPs

  • Advanced analytics

  • Robotics and automation

  • IoT and smart factories

  • AI-driven decision support

  • Customer experience platforms

  • Multimodal supply chain networks


Each technology adds value independently, but real enterprise impact emerges only when these systems work together.


System architecture is essential because it ensures:


1. Integrated Business Processes

End-to-end process flows—such as order-to-cash, procure-to-pay, plan-to-produce, hire-to-retire—require multiple systems to work in harmony.


2. Data Consistency and Quality

Without architectural governance, companies suffer from data silos, conflicting information, and poor analytical accuracy.


3. Technology Governance

Architecture ensures the IT landscape evolves deliberately rather than chaotically.


4. Scalability

Organizations can adopt new technologies without breaking existing processes.


5. Reduced Redundancy and Cost

A structured architecture helps identify duplicate systems and unnecessary integrations.


6. Better Vendor Management

Clear architecture allows enterprises to make smarter investments in ERP, CRM, SCM, BI, and other platforms.


Simply put, system architecture transforms fragmented technologies into a strategic competitive advantage.


3. Core Components of Modern System Architecture

Based on the transcript, several core system types typically appear in an enterprise architecture model:


1. ERP (Enterprise Resource Planning)

The “central core” or system of record for:

  • Financials

  • Inventory management

  • Manufacturing planning

  • Procurement

  • Order management

ERPs often act as the backbone of enterprise data.


2. CRM (Customer Relationship Management)

Supports:

  • Sales operations

  • Customer interactions

  • Lead and pipeline management

  • Sales commissions

  • Revenue forecasting

CRMs often initiate many downstream processes.


3. HCM (Human Capital Management)

Manages:

  • Payroll

  • Employee onboarding

  • Performance management

  • Compensation

  • Workforce planning


4. Supply Chain Systems

These may include:

  • Procurement platforms

  • Logistics management

  • Transportation management

  • Supplier collaboration tools

  • Warehouse management systems (WMS)


5. Business Intelligence and Analytics

A necessary layer when ERP, CRM, or HCM reporting is insufficient. BI aggregates data from multiple systems and delivers actionable insights.


6. Manufacturing Execution Systems (MES)

Essential for production-driven organizations:

  • Shop-floor control

  • Production scheduling

  • Machine data capture

  • Industrial IoT integrations

These systems often connect directly to ERPs for planning and to IoT devices for real-time data.


7. IoT, Robotics, and Industry 4.0 Technologies

Emerging technologies integrating with operational systems to support smart factories, automation, and predictive maintenance.


In a typical architecture diagram, these systems form a hub-and-spoke model, with ERP at the center and other specialized systems interacting through integrations.


4. Understanding Integration Models

A key role of system architecture is defining how systems communicate. Common integration patterns include:


1. Hub-and-Spoke Integration

ERP is the hub; all other systems are spokes.

Advantages: centralized control, data consistency Disadvantages: ERP becomes a bottleneck


2. Point-to-Point Integration

Systems directly exchange information with one another.

Advantages: fast to implement Disadvantages: messy “spaghetti diagrams”; high technical debt


3. API-Driven Integration

Modern systems use REST or SOAP APIs to exchange data.

Advantages: highly scalable, flexible Disadvantages: requires strong governance


4. Middleware / ESB Integration

Use of integration platforms such as:

  • Mulesoft

  • Dell Boomi

  • Informatica

  • Azure Integration Services


Advantages: centralized orchestration, improved monitoring Disadvantages: additional licensing and architecture required

Effective digital transformations prioritize predictable, scalable integration patterns—not ad-hoc connections.


5. Example: How One Sales Transaction Touches Multiple Systems

The transcript illustrates a simple yet powerful example:A salesperson closes a deal.


Here’s how that single action cascades through the system architecture:

Step 1: CRM Logs the Closed Deal


The sales platform records:

  • Customer

  • Product/service sold

  • Contract value

  • Commission owed


Step 2: Commission Data Flows to ERP

Because sales commissions are financial liabilities, the ERP must record them.This ensures accurate financial statements, auditing compliance, and budgeting.


Step 3: Payroll Data Flows to HCM

The HCM or payroll system must know how much to pay the salesperson.


Step 4: Production Planning Begins (Manufacturing Scenario)

If the product sold is a physical item requiring production:

  • ERP triggers the master production schedule

  • MES receives the required production order

  • Shop floor begins execution


Step 5: Supply Chain and Logistics Systems Prepare Delivery

Supply chain platforms may:

  • Allocate stock

  • Schedule transportation

  • Notify suppliers or 3PLs


This one transaction can touch 5–7 systems, demonstrating why system architecture is crucial.


6. Mapping Data Flows Across Systems

Architecture isn’t just about identifying software—it’s about understanding how data moves.


Key questions include:

  • What data originates where?

  • Which systems are the authoritative source of truth?

  • How frequently does data sync? Real-time? Batch?

  • Where are transformations applied?

  • How are errors handled?

  • What systems consume the data next?


Without clarity, organizations risk communication breakdowns, reporting inaccuracies, and operational failures.


7. Master Data Management (MDM)

One of the most critical architectural responsibilities is defining where master data resides.

Examples of master data include:

  • Customer records

  • Product master

  • Vendor lists

  • Bills of materials

  • Chart of accounts

  • Pricing and discount structures

  • Employee data


MDM determines:

  • Which system is the “source of truth”

  • Which systems consume that data

  • How updates propagate

  • How conflicts are resolved

Inconsistent master data is one of the biggest blockers to digital maturity.


8. Challenges in Designing System Architecture

Enterprises face several architectural challenges during digital transformation:


1. Legacy Systems

Older platforms often lack integration capabilities.


2. Redundant Applications

Many organizations have duplicate systems performing similar functions.


3. Poor Documentation

Historical integrations are rarely documented properly.


4. Organizational Silos

Departments optimize for their own needs, not enterprise needs.


5. Mergers and Acquisitions

M&A introduces dozens or hundreds of additional systems.


6. Technical Debt

Long-term quick fixes accumulate into expensive problems.


7. Overdependence on ERP

ERP systems become overloaded as organizations attempt to make them solve every problem.


8. Rapid Technology Evolution

Cloud, AI, IoT, and automation change faster than architecture teams can adapt.


Addressing these challenges requires a structured, strategic architecture governance model.


9. Best Practices for Building Robust System Architecture

Based on consulting experience and industry standards, several best practices emerge:


1. Start With a Clear Current-State Assessment

Document:

  • All systems

  • Their purposes

  • Integrations

  • Data ownership

  • Licensing and costs


2. Define a Future-State Vision Aligned to Strategy

Technology must support:

  • Business model evolution

  • Customer experience objectives

  • Supply chain strategy

  • Operational model

  • Financial governance


3. Standardize Integration Patterns


Reduce point-to-point connections.


4. Establish an Architecture Governance Board

Includes:

  • IT leaders

  • Business process leaders

  • Data governance teams

  • Security experts


5. Prioritize Master Data Management

MDM ensures consistency across systems.


6. Implement an Enterprise Integration Platform (EIP)

Invest in middleware for scalability.


7. Architect for Flexibility

Digital transformation is not a one-time project; architecture must evolve.


8. Use System Architecture for Decision-Making

Every new technology request should map back to the architecture.


10. The Strategic Value of System Architecture

Organizations that invest in system architecture unlock several strategic advantages:


1. Operational Efficiency

End-to-end automation reduces manual work and duplicate data entry.


2. Improved Decision-Making

Consistent, high-quality data fuels analytics, AI, and forecasting.


3. Faster Transformation Cycles

A clear architecture reduces project risk and implementation time.


4. Lower IT Costs

Eliminating redundant systems and integrations drives measurable savings.


5. Reduced Risk

Better control over data, security, audits, and compliance.


6. Competitive Advantage

Companies with strong architecture adapt faster to changing markets.


Conclusion

System architecture is no longer an optional technical exercise—it is the backbone of modern digital transformation. In an era where organizations rely on dozens or hundreds of systems, architecture becomes the strategic connector that aligns technology with business outcomes.


From mapping systems and defining data flows to governing master data and enabling intelligent automation, architecture ensures that digital initiatives are scalable, integrated, and future-ready.


As emerging technologies continue to accelerate—from AI-driven operations to Industry 4.0—system architecture will remain a decisive factor separating organizations that merely implement technology from those that achieve true digital maturity.

Comments


Talk to a Solutions Architect — Get a 1-Page Build Plan

bottom of page